The Science of Hydroseeding: Nature's Fast-Track to a Rich Lawn
Hydroseeding is transforming lawn establishment in Colorado. This cutting-edge technique, refined by Taravella's Hydro Turf, involves splashing a meticulously formulated mixture of grass seed, fertilizer, mulch, and water onto ready dirt. The result is an ideal atmosphere for fast and uniform yard growth, customized to Colorado's special climate.
The advantages of hydroseeding are countless and significant. It supplies faster germination and growth contrasted to conventional seeding techniques. The well balanced mix makes certain seeds have immediate accessibility to essential nutrients and moisture, kickstarting the development procedure. This quick facility not only provides a beautiful grass in much less time yet additionally plays a critical role in avoiding dirt disintegration –-- an usual worry in Colorado's different terrain.
Hydroseeding's versatility is another crucial advantage. Whether you're working with a small household yard or a large business residential property, this technique can be adapted to suit your demands. It's specifically effective for challenging locations such as slopes or hard-to-reach places where traditional seeding may struggle to take hold.
Hydromulching: Vital Defense for Your Brand-new Lawn
Hydromulching complements hydroseeding by offering necessary security and nutrition to freshly seeded areas. At Taravella's Hydro Turf, we have actually perfected this strategy to make sure ideal outcomes for Colorado properties.
Hydromulching entails applying a layer of mulch combined with water and useful additives to the dirt surface area. This creates a safety blanket over recently seeded locations, offering several vital features. It aids retain soil wetness, minimizing water evaporation and making sure seeds and young turf plants have constant accessibility to water. This is especially essential in Colorado's commonly dry environment, where water preservation is key.
The hydromulch layer additionally acts as an insulator, assisting control dirt temperature level. This protection is invaluable in Colorado's varied environment, where temperature changes can be extreme. By supplying a steady setting, hydromulching advertises far better germination rates and even more robust very early growth.
Another significant advantage is its ability to stop soil disintegration. The compost layer works as a physical barrier, holding dirt in position throughout rainfall or wind events. This is specifically beneficial on inclines or in erosion-prone areas.

Maintaining Your Hydroseeded Lawn: Professional Tips from Taravella's Hydro Turf
After investing in a hydroseeded lawn from Taravella's Hydro Turf, correct upkeep is vital to ensuring long-term health and appeal. While hydroseeded lawns are usually low-maintenance, a couple of easy treatment techniques can make a big distinction in Colorado's special climate.
Watering is essential, especially in the onset of growth. For the initial few weeks after hydroseeding, maintain the soil constantly wet yet not soaked. This generally suggests light, regular watering –-- up to three times a day in hot, dry climate. As the turf develops, slowly decrease watering frequency yet rise duration to urge deep root growth.
Mowing is another essential facet of grass treatment. Wait until your new yard is about 3 inches tall before the first trim. Set your mower to a high setting –-- cutting no more than 1/3 of the lawn elevation at once. This advertises more powerful root growth and assists your grass hold up against Colorado's in some cases extreme conditions.
Fertilization and weed control are likewise key. While your first hydroseeding combination consists of starter fertilizer, you'll need to develop a regular fertilizing schedule as your grass develops. For weed control, avoid using herbicides till after your third mowing, after that spot-treat as needed.
